Heart Art

Yesterday we spent a lot of time doing various art projects, but one of Holly's favorite pieces was her crayon heart. She chose a few Valentine colors of crayon, peeled the labels off and started sharpening them up. Then she dumped all the crayon shavings onto to a sheet of wax paper. We then placed another piece of wax paper on top and I ironed them together (using a towel to protect the iron). Holly then proceeded to cut our some beautiful hearts from her new colorful paper. They are cute and she worked hard on this project!
